For over two decades an IR - Institutional Repository (at the time re-ferred to as Digital Library) and an LMS - Learning Management System have been developed and integrated under the Maxwell System at Pontifícia Univer-sidade Católica of Rio de Janeiro (PUC-Rio). It supports traditional face-to-face courses and offers distance and blended learning options. It is also a publishing platform. This model has proved very practical for many reasons mentioned in this work. To enhance the options for traditional, blended and distance learning, a Remote Lab was added to the Maxwell System. Adding a Remote Lab is an enhancement to the learning environment since it is a real equipment and not only a software for numerical computation.This work addresses this new inte-gration and how it benefits from the original infrastructure of an IR and an LMS implemented as a single platform.
